

Introduction
Mie tek tek goreng is a classic Indonesian street food dish that is perfect for a quick and delicious meal. The dish is made by frying thick noodles with a variety of spices and seasonings. The key to making this dish is the bumbu or spice mix which gives the noodles their distinct flavor. Ingredients
To make bumbu mie tek tek goreng, you will need the following ingredients:
- 400 grams of thick noodles
- 2 cloves of garlic, minced
- 2 shallots, minced
- 1 red chili, sliced
- 1 teaspoon of shrimp paste
- 1 teaspoon of sugar
- 1 teaspoon of salt
- 1 tablespoon of sweet soy sauce
- 2 tablespoons of vegetable oil
- 3 cups of water
Instructions
Here is a step-by-step guide on how to make bumbu mie tek tek goreng:
Step 1: Preparing the Noodles
First, cook the noodles according to the package instructions. Once cooked, drain the water and rinse the noodles under cold water. Set aside.
Step 2: Making the Bumbu
In a mortar and pestle, grind the garlic, shallots, red chili, and shrimp paste until it becomes a fine paste. Alternatively, you can use a food processor to blend the ingredients.
Step 3: Frying the Noodles
Heat the vegetable oil in a large pan over medium-high heat. Add the bumbu and fry for 1-2 minutes until fragrant. Add the cooked noodles, sweet soy sauce, sugar, and salt. Stir-fry for 2-3 minutes until the noodles are coated with the bumbu and everything is well combined.
Step 4: Adding Water
Add 3 cups of water to the pan and stir well. Bring the mixture to a boil and let it simmer for 5-7 minutes until the water has evaporated and the noodles are crispy.
Step 5: Serving
Transfer the bumbu mie tek tek goreng to a serving dish and garnish with some sliced red chili. Serve hot with a side of pickles or crackers.
